Navien tankless work in Portola Valley: what's different here
Portola Valley is low-density hillside housing — Ladera, Westridge, the Alpine Road corridor — on wooded, sloped lots. Long pipe runs between the heater and distant bathrooms are normal, and outbuildings or studios sometimes need their own hot water source.
A number of properties here are on well water with pressure that varies more than a municipal supply. Flow-sensor behavior and mineral deposits differ from city water, so we test incoming water and pressure before diagnosing the unit.

Are Navien problems different from one San Mateo County city to the next?
The failures rhyme but the causes shift. Valley hard water drives scale-related flow and overheat faults nearly everywhere, while ignition and flame-loss codes cluster in towns full of tank-to-tankless conversions done without up-sizing the gas line. Foothill and older-housing cities add venting and combustion-air problems. Each city page describes the pattern we actually see in that town.

Can you service a Navien in a neighboring city that another company installed?
Yes, and a large share of our work is exactly that: diagnosing a unit somebody else put in. We check dynamic gas pressure, venting, condensate, and the fault history before touching parts, because installation shortcuts, not defective heaters, explain most of the repeat faults we are called out for across San Mateo County.
